PEL: Add BCD time helpers for PELs
A PEL stores time in BCD, with a byte each for: * year MSB * year LSB * month * day * hour * minutes * seconds * hundredths This commit adds a structure to represent this, and functions to: * Create a BCD structure from a std::chrono::time_point * Convert any number to BCD * Write the BCD structure into a Stream * Extract a BCD structure from a Stream Refresher: The BCD value of 32 is 0x32. +#include "bcd_time.hpp"
+
+namespace openpower
+{
+namespace pels
+{
+
+bool BCDTime::operator==(const BCDTime& right) const
+{
+ return (yearMSB == right.yearMSB) && (yearLSB == right.yearLSB) &&
+ (month == right.month) && (day == right.day) &&
+ (hour == right.hour) && (minutes == right.minutes) &&
+ (seconds == right.seconds) && (hundredths == right.hundredths);
+}
+
+bool BCDTime::operator!=(const BCDTime& right) const
+{
+ return !(*this == right);
+}
+
+BCDTime getBCDTime(std::chrono::time_point<std::chrono::system_clock>& time)
+{
+ BCDTime bcd;
+
+ using namespace std::chrono;
+ time_t t = system_clock::to_time_t(time);
+ tm* localTime = localtime(&t);
+ assert(localTime != nullptr);
+
+ int year = 1900 + localTime->tm_year;
+ bcd.yearMSB = toBCD(year / 100);
+ bcd.yearLSB = toBCD(year % 100);
+ bcd.month = toBCD(localTime->tm_mon + 1);
+ bcd.day = toBCD(localTime->tm_mday);
+ bcd.hour = toBCD(localTime->tm_hour);
+ bcd.minutes = toBCD(localTime->tm_min);
+ bcd.seconds = toBCD(localTime->tm_sec);
+
+ auto ms = duration_cast<milliseconds>(time.time_since_epoch()).count();
+ int hundredths = (ms % 1000) / 10;
+ bcd.hundredths = toBCD(hundredths);
+
+ return bcd;
+}
+
+Stream& operator>>(Stream& s, BCDTime& time)
+{
+ s >> time.yearMSB >> time.yearLSB >> time.month >> time.day >> time.hour;
+ s >> time.minutes >> time.seconds >> time.hundredths;
+ return s;
+}
+
+Stream& operator<<(Stream& s, BCDTime& time)
+{
+ s << time.yearMSB << time.yearLSB << time.month << time.day << time.hour;
+ s << time.minutes << time.seconds << time.hundredths;
+ return s;
+}
+
+} // namespace pels
+} // namespace openpower
